Barney's have, in fact, unveiled plans for "Gaga’s workshop", a shopping environment informed by the singer’s ‘personal take on Santa’s Workshop, and filled with limited edition gift items developed by Gaga and her go-to fashion friend Nicola Formichetti’, says WWD.

Merch wise, we can expect everything ‘from candies and toys to apparel, accessories, candles and cosmetics’. Amaze. As well as the above there will be jewellery ‘made entirely of rock candy; lipsticks in special Gaga red or pink hues; lip-shaped, hand-painted dark chocolate’ and that Christmas staple - the Rubik’s Cube, only Gaga-fied.

The workshop will take over the whole fifth floor of Barney's with CEO Mark Lee describing the collaboration thus: ‘Holiday is about joy, sharing and inclusiveness, and to me, Gaga really represents all of that… Her platform is so much about positivity, individuality and universality in a very today way.’

Lee also said that ‘I also always have a strong memory of Barbra Streisand singing and dancing in 1964 in that other store around the corner (Bergdorf Goodman) and ‘I thought, ‘Wouldn’t it be great to bring that forward and who would be that pop icon today to do something associated to Barney's?’
